Medifast (and other meal replacements) were designed for people who have more than 50#s to lose. As they are in the business to make money, these products are now marketed and sold to anyone.

With 30#s to lose, your weight loss will not be as rapid as someone who is much heavier. You could expect to lose about 2#s/week IF you eat only the 5 Medifast meals and the one healthy meal of non-starch veggies & lean protein each day.

It is a very restrictive diet and for it to work you cannot go off eating other things. It is also very expensive, especially if one does not stick to it. Then you have to learn how to eat correctly to be healthy and remain thin.

Dieting is not easy and there are no shortcuts. With 30#s to lose maybe a plan like South Beach might be better? It would cost you less and if you stayed on the unofficial Phase 1.5, your weight loss probably would be as fast as Medifast with that amount of weight to lose. Plus, you would be eating in a healthy way that you could use for the rest of your life.
